#STUDY
ST:STUDY_TITLE                   	Lipidomics analysis for human liver cell lines
ST:STUDY_TYPE                    	MS analysis
ST:STUDY_SUMMARY                 	On day 1, seed 1 million cells/dish Huh7_Lok cells (vector, GCKR(WT),
ST:STUDY_SUMMARY                 	GCKR(P446L), Non-Target, GCKR KD and PPP1R3B/OE) in 100 mm dishes with DMEM
ST:STUDY_SUMMARY                 	complete medium and incubate at 37C for 24 h. On day 2, replace DMEM medium with
ST:STUDY_SUMMARY                 	delipidated serum medium for these cells and incubate for another 24 h. On day
ST:STUDY_SUMMARY                 	3, add heated Oleic Acid-Albumin into each dish at final concentration of 200?M
ST:STUDY_SUMMARY                 	for 24h. On day 4, collect cells with Trypsin/EDTA lysis and count cells with
ST:STUDY_SUMMARY                 	automated cell counter and calculate total cell numbers in each sample, then
ST:STUDY_SUMMARY                 	centrifuge cells down and take out the supernatant and keep cells in -80 C
ST:STUDY_SUMMARY                 	freezer.
